Taxonomic Classification

Rank Bandro Bear-cat
Kingdom same Animalia (động vật) Animalia (động vật)
Phylum same Chordata (động vật có dây sống) Chordata (động vật có dây sống)
Class same Mammalia (lớp Thú) Mammalia (lớp Thú)
Order Primates (bộ Linh trưởng) Carnivora (bộ Ăn thịt)
Family Lemuridae (Lemurs) Viverridae
Genus Hapalemur Arctictis
Species Hapalemur alaotrensis Arctictis binturong

Evolutionary Relationship

Bandro and Bear-cat share a common ancestor at the Class level: Mammalia. (lớp Thú)
